Specifications
- Title: Oranges Pot
- Artist: Teresa Rego
- Size: 29.7 x 42 cm (A3)
- Paper: 300g Munken paper
- Print Type: High-quality art print (Giclée)
- Packaging: Protective plastic sleeve + sturdy cardboard backing
- Made in: Portugal
- Frame: Not included
- Style: Contemporary still life, colorful home decor, abstract botanical
Illustrator info
Teresa Rego is a Portuguese illustrator and designer known for bold colors and joyful compositions. Based in Porto, her work draws inspiration from architecture, nature, and daily life, blending vibrant energy with collaborations for brands both in Portugal and internationally.
